Strange message

You (iCloud) has sent a message that mij payment options for mij iCloud account would be incomplete. HOWEVER the instructions don't lead to a solution.

Dear irJW Wijers,On 07-03-2021 you are scheduled to be charged € 2,99 for your 200 GB iCloud storage plan, but there is a problem with your payment information.Please update your payment information as soon as possible. If we cannot successfully charge your account, it will be downgraded to the free 5 GB plan and your service may be affected.


Follow the instructions below to update your billing information:

1. Go to Settings > [your name] > iTunes & App Store.

2. Tap your Apple ID, then tap View Apple ID. You might be asked to sign in.

3. Tap Manage Payments (if you’re using an older version of iOS, tap Payment Information) and follow the prompts.

You can also update your billing information on a Mac or PC.The iCloud Team

See if anything here helps.


Log into your account in the App Store/iTunes and you should be able to change/verify it there. Or you can click the blue Edit payment methods in the article below. When signed in and the page loads, you will be on the credit card page. After updating that, click the Go Back button at the lower left and you will be on the address page. If you have a subscription, you need to add the new card, and then promote it to the primary payment method before you can remove the old card.
